Hoodia Supreme

Compare Hoodia Diet Pills


Manufactured by: Natures Benefit
MSRP: $39.99
Hoodia dosage per capsule: 400 mg
Capsules per bottle: 60
Suggested daily dosage: 2 capsules daily

Pros: Contains large amounts of hoodia. Does not contain caffiene or other "fat-burners." Uses whole hoodia rather than extract. Vegetarian-friendly due to cellulose capsule.

Cons: Doesn't seem to be licensed through the South African trade commission. Contains small amounts of additives.

Hoodia Supreme is a hoodia supplement produced by Natures Benefit and Stephen Holt M.D. Labs. These companies manufacture a large number of supplements, including weight loss supplements, that are vegetarian friendly.

Hoodia Supreme as rated by our testers

Appetite suppression: Good
Cravings: Some
General wellbeing: No change
Weight loss (average): 9.3 lb.

Overall, our testers were somewhat satisfied with Hoodia Supreme. The main complaint was of intense cravings, usually late at night. This is one of the worst times to eat because calories ingested before bed not only can have a deleterious effect on rest, but also turn straight to fat.

Our vegetarian testers were happy to see that Hoodia Supreme uses a cellulose capsule rather than one made of gelatin, and is therefore vegetarian-friendly.

The Hoodia Supreme formula contains small amounts of two additives – magnesium stearate and silicon dioxide These are commonly used additives that ease the manufacturing process and are found in many vitamins and supplements, but are still avoided by some people.

We are disappointed that Hoodia Supreme doesn't seem to be produced in affiliation with the South African authorities who are in charge of insuring both the purity of hoodia as well as the San people's portion of the profits.

Overall, we think that Hoodia Supreme is an acceptable supplement for those seeking appetite control and weight loss.
